Bears fall on the road to #22 WPI

NEW LONDON, Conn. -

Despite a great second half and late comeback, Coast Guard was unable to get past the 22nd nationally ranked Engineers of WPI. The victorious Engineers will next face Emerson College on the road at 1:00 PM on Saturday January 11th.

For Coast Guard, the WPI firepower was too much to handle. After leading by 19 at the half, WPI came out in the 2nd half just as hot as they entered it, leading by as many as 26 early in the 2nd. But it was then that the Bears caught fire. From the 15 minute to 2:00 minute mark in the game, CGA would go on a 27-8 run, cutting the WPI lead to single digits. The comeback was a true team effort with six different Bears contributing to the 27 points. It was Colin Huang(Irvine, CA) who made the layup with 1:56 left on the clock to bring the game to single digits at 69-60. Unfortunately for the Bears, it would be too little too late as those were the last points they would score, ultimately losing 73-60. 

The Bears offense was efficient in the 2nd half but it was largely Coast Guard's defense that allowed them to hang around. After allowing 47 points in the 1st half, the Engineers were held to just 26 in the 2nd. CGA forced WPI to more turnovers(11-14) and dominated the steal margin(11-3). Luke Farrell(Ortley Beach, NJ) and Declan Rooney(Seattle, WA) had three steals each to lead the way. 

On offense, it was again Farrell and Rooney leading the way with 17 and 14 points respectively, the only Bears in double figures. Rooney led the team in field goal percentage at 54.5%. Farrell was second on the squad in rebounds with six trailing just center Cameron Brown(Ellicott City, MD) who had nine. 

Coast Guard will host the Clark University Cougars on Saturday January 11th at 1:00 PM.
